Introduction

If you have already filed for unemployment benefits in Pennsylvania, the state makes it easy to check the claim status. The following information can help you get started.

Go to the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ania Website

Visit the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ania website.

Find the Menu

Locate the menu on the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ania website. It's represented by the three horizontal lines in the upper-right corner of the website.

Expand the Menu

Click on the three horizontal lines in the upper-right corner. Doing so will expand the menu.

Find the "Services" Line

Locate the "Services" line on the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ania menu. It should be the first option, right above "Agency Directory."

Go to the "Find Services" Page

Click on "Services," which will direct you to a page that says "Find Services" at the top.

Look for the Search Bar

Locate the search bar on the "Find Services" page. It says "Search" and has a magnifying glass icon at its right end.

Click on the Search Bar

Click on the search bar, which will activate the cursor and cause your phone's keyboard to appear.

Type the Search Phrase

Type "unemployment" in the search bar, then press the return button on your phone's keyboard.

Find the "File a Weekly Unemployment Compensation Certification" Link

Scroll down until you find the "File a Weekly Unemployment Compensation Certification" link. Click on it when you find it. This will take you to a page of the same name.

Read the "File a Weekly Unemployment Compensation Certification" Page

Browse the "File a Weekly Unemployment Compensation Certification" page. It provides information that may be helpful.

Look for the "Unemployment Compensation FAQs" Section

Scroll down until you find the "Unemployment Compensation FAQs" section. It says "For more information about UC benefits, UC Tax Services, claims information and more" above a blue-and-white "Unemployment Compensation FAQs" button. Click on the button, which will take you to the "Unemployment Compensation FAQs" page.

Find the Search Bar

Look for the search bar on the "Unemployment Compensation FAQs" page. Click on it when you find it.

Type the Search Phrase

Type "check claim" and click the return button on your phone's keyboard.

Look for the Relevant Search Result

Look for the search result that says "How can I check the status of my initial claim?" It says "Department of Labor and Industry," "Claimant," and "Filing for Unemployment Compensation" underneath it. It also has "+ Show More" in the bottom-right of the box. Click on "+ Show More" to expand the information.

Read the Paragraph

Read the paragraph under "How can I check the status of my initial claim?" It contains a link that says "Check your claim status." Click on the link, which will take you to the "Pennsylvania Unemployment Compensation System" page.

Log in to the System

Log in to the Pennsylvania Unemployment Compensation System.

Check Your Claim Status

Once you're signed in, you can check the status of your unemployment claim.
